Allen H. Davis

Posted
HARTLY - Allen H. Davis passed away on Friday, June 29, 2018 after a short illness.
Mr. Davis was born on Dec. 23, 1934 at Kent General Hospital in Dover, the son of the late Maxwell Davis and Myrtle (Hutchins) Davis.
Raised in Hartly, Allen graduated from John Bassett Moore High School in Smyrna. Allen enlisted in the United States Army, serving his country with honor.
He married Frances Knotts in 1960 and together, they enjoyed 58 years of marriage.
Allen worked with the State of Delaware, Material and Research for 30 years, retiring in 1988. After retiring, he enjoyed woodworking, tinkering on cars and anything that could give him a challenge. Allen loved flowers and working in the yard, maintaining and keeping the grass green. He liked antiquing and enjoyed finishing the things that he found.
In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by his daughter, Barbara Gayle Davis; his oldest brother, Maxwell Davis, Jr.; and his sister, Joan Beckman.
